Good to Know
Amanyara
The resort faces a protected marine reserve, not Grace Bay — it's quieter and more remote than most Providenciales hotels, which is either the appeal or the drawback depending on what you want.
About 20 minutes from Providenciales International Airport.
Snorkelling directly off the property's reef is genuinely good, not just a marketing claim — the reserve status protects it.
